Offering a diverse selection of vacation rental properties, Florida boasts numerous popular vacation rental managers catering to a range of accommodation preferences. Among the notable vacation rental managers in Florida are Ocean Reef Vacation Rentals & Real Estate with 534 rental properties, Benchmark Management with 397 properties, AMI Locals offering 315 properties, and others. Explore a diverse selection of rental types available in Florida, ranging from condos and homes to townhouses and cottages, catering to various accommodation preferences. Condos offer convenience and shared amenities, ideal for those seeking a resort-like experience. Homes provide spaciousness and privacy, perfect for families or larger groups. Townhouses blend the best of both worlds, combining space and communal facilities. Cottages exude charm and coziness, appealing to those looking for a quaint retreat. When considering pet-friendly accommodations, it is essential to review local regulations on pets in rental properties. Some vacation rentals may have specific rules or restrictions regarding pets, such as size limits, breed restrictions, or additional fees. Additionally, amenities for pets, like designated areas or nearby pet-friendly beaches, can enhance the experience for both guests and their furry companions. It's advisable to inquire about these details before booking to ensure a smooth and enjoyable stay for all.

There are indeed unique and unconventional vacation rentals available in Florida that offer guests unforgettable experiences. From glamping sites where guests can enjoy luxurious camping amenities to floating homes that provide a one-of-a-kind stay on the water, these options cater to those seeking adventurous or offbeat accommodations. These properties offer a distinctive way to immerse oneself in nature or experience a different perspective while enjoying a vacation in Florida.
